Lagoon
Lagoon, developed by Zoom in 1991, is a side-scrolling action game for the Super Nintendo. The player controls a character exploring fantasy locations filled with enemies and hazards. Combat forms the core of the gameplay, with the protagonist wielding various weapons to defeat foes. Throughout levels, players collect items and power-ups to strengthen their abilities. The game presents a series of distinct environments and dungeons, with progression requiring players to eliminate enemies and navigate obstacles. Controls map to the SNES controller buttons for movement and attacks. Level design follows a linear structure where players advance through sequential areas. Lagoon focuses on direct action combat combined with light exploration elements.
